P0140?

On my 2001 pathy it was Bank 1 sensor 2 the rear (post-catalytic converter) oxygen sensor on the passenger's side. Not sure how different the 2002s are but it was labeled as "downstream rear" in my car.

^^ same here. Here is how i replaced my upstream sensors, the first picture shows the upstream and downstream sensors and their location. The downstream sensors are much easier to get to and just unplug the wire, follow it and plug in the new one. one recommendation is to get the O2 sensor socket that is shortened, not the long one in my post because it will be hard to unscrew the old sensor and screw in the new sensor.

Bank 1, Sensor 2 on the VG33E engine is the right hand side (side with cylinder 1) post-catalytic converter sensor.
